Ferry suffered engine failure

Oct 16, 2025 12:39

The "Ciudad de Valencia", chartered by Grupo Armas Trasmediterránea on the Cádiz-Canarias route, has sifferd a considerable delay en route to Las Palmas on the night of Oct 15, 2025, due to a failure in one of its engines. It docked at the port of Las Palmas de Gran Canaria with the assistance of the tugb "VB Tamarán" (IMO: 9361304) at aroudn 8 a.m UTC. Once the ferry had docked, work was commenced to resolve the technical problem, which has recurred since the vessel was put into service five years ago due to the experimental engines, which have caused numerous problems with frequent technical issues. The issue was also affecting the rest of the itinerary, including stops in Santa Cruz de Tenerife and Santa Cruz de La Palma. However, if the problem can be resolved in a timely manner, the "Ciudad de Valencia" will be able to resume its schedule by reducing its stopover in the port of Santa Cruz de La Palma on Oct 17, provided that this does not affect the scheduled loading of refrigerated banana units.

Medevac off Arrecife

Jun 25, 2025 19:25

On June 25, 2025, Salvamento Maritimo deployed a Helimer 201 helicopter to evacuate a crew member from the "Ciudad de Valencia," 146 miles northeast of the port of Arrecife, Lanzarote. The response was coordinated by the CNCS (National Commissions of Science and Technology) in Madrid, Las Palmas, and Tenerife. The crew member was transferred to Arrecife, Lanzarote, where he was treated by a medically equipped ambulance for admission to a hospital on the island of volcanoes. The ferry, chartered by Grupo Armas Trasmediterránea for the Cádiz-Canarias route, was sailing towards Puerto del Rosario (Fuerteventura).

Ferry suffered engine breakdown

Sep 02, 2024 10:27

The 'Ciudad de Valencia' suffered an engine breakdown on Aug 31, 2024, while serving the Cadiz-Canarias route. The incident delayed its departure from the port of Las Palmas de Gran Canaria by five hours. A specialized workshop had to be called to the port of Las Palmas, and the ship would arrive at its destination on Sep 2 only at midday.

Ferry delayed after accident of captain

Aug 11, 2024 19:52

The “Ciudad de Valencia”has a delay of at least 16 hours in the scheduled departure from the port of Arrecife de Lanzarote on its journey to Cádiz in Aug 11, 2024. The captain had an accident in the ship's car deck during loading and unloading operations in the port of Arrecife de Lanzarote, so he had to be evacuated to a hospital in the capital of Lanzarote, where he is currently admitted. Finally, after twelve hours and after the intervention of the Las Palmas Maritime Authority, the Civil Guard, the shipping company Visemar and the Armas Trasmediterránea Group itself, it was decided that the first officer would become captain and that a Spanish captain from the chartering company would board as support. At 4 p.m. local time the ship began its journey towards the port of Cadiz.
